I am a dedicated user of the typesetting system TeX, and rather than use Ubuntu's own repositories, I downloaded and installed the most recent TeXlive from the TeX download site.
But whenever I wish to use apt-get to install a package requiring TeX, it wants to download and install TeXlive, because apt-get doesn't know that it's already on the system.
So how do I inform apt-get that TeXlive is already installed?
